The phrase "avoid intrusive"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ing the need to prevent or minimize unwanted interference or disruption in a situation.
Example: "To maintain a peaceful environment, we should avoid intrusive behaviors that disturb others."
Alternatives: "prevent interference" or "steer clear of disruptions".
